Italy is one of the largest and most distinctive supplement markets in Europe — integratori alimentari are notified electronically to the Ministero della Salute, which enters compliant products in a public national registry. For a manufacturer selling into Italy, formulation software has to handle that Italian-specific path, not just compute a recipe.
It has to know the Italian framework
A generic recipe tool doesn't know that Italy requires notification to the Ministero della Salute, that compliant products are listed in the national registro degli integratori, or that Italy maintains its own positions on permitted botanicals and levels. Software for this market should encode the Italian rulebook so the outputs fit Italy specifically.
Label and notification data from one formula
The Italian notification turns on the label and composition. When both are generated from one structured formula, the data you submit and the product you sell stay consistent — and a reformulation flows through to the label and the notification rather than leaving an outdated declaration on file.
Botanicals and levels
Italy has a particularly developed approach to botanicals in supplements, with its own list and conditions, alongside nutrient-level expectations. Software that checks each ingredient and level against the relevant Italian reference data flags a problem before notification, instead of after the Ministero or a control raises it.
